Sec.  460.50  Termination of PACE program agreement.



    (a) Termination of agreement by CMS or State. CMS or a State 

administering agency may terminate at any time a PACE program agreement 

for cause, including, but not limited to the circumstances in paragraphs 

(b) or (c) of this section.

    (b) Termination due to uncorrected deficiencies. CMS or the State 

administering agency may terminate a PACE program agreement if CMS or 

the State administering agency determines that both of the following 

circumstances exist:

    (1) Either--

    (i) There are significant deficiencies in the quality of care 

furnished to participants; or

    (ii) The PACE organization failed to comply substantially with 

conditions for a PACE program or PACE organization under this part, or 

with terms of its PACE program agreement.

    (2) Within 30 days of the date of the receipt of written notice of a 

determination made under paragraph (b)(1) of this section, the PACE 

organization failed to develop and successfully initiate a plan to 

correct the deficiencies, or failed to continue implementation of the 

plan of correction.

    (c) Termination due to health and safety risk. CMS or a State 

administering agency may terminate a PACE program agreement if CMS or 

the State administering agency determines that the PACE organization 

cannot ensure the health and safety of its participants. This 

determination may result from the identification of deficiencies that 

CMS or the State administering agency determines cannot be corrected.

    (d) Termination of agreement by PACE organization. A PACE 

organization may terminate an agreement after timely notice to CMS, the 

State administering agency, and participants, as follows:

    (1) To CMS and the State administering agency, 90 days before 

termination.

    (2) To participants, 60 days before termination.
